RGU Test Diagnosis for Urinary Tract Problems

The RGU Test (Retrograde Urethrogram) is a specialized X-ray imaging test used to examine the urethra, the tube that carries urine from the bladder out of the body. It helps diagnose urethral stricture, blockage, injury, or narrowing in the urinary tract.

This test is commonly recommended for patients experiencing urinary difficulties or suspected urethral abnormalities.

What Is an RGU Test?

RGU stands for Retrograde Urethrogram. During this procedure, contrast dye is introduced into the urethra, and X-ray images are taken to clearly view the urethral passage.

It helps doctors identify structural problems affecting normal urination.

Why is the RGU Test Done?

An RGU Test is done to detect:

  • Urethral stricture (narrowing of the urethra)

  • Urinary blockage

  • Urethral injury or trauma

  • Difficulty passing urine

  • Recurrent urinary infections

  • Post-surgery urethral evaluation
